Organizations are increasingly focused on building trust in their data, facing challenges in translating governance policies into actionable implementations due to traditional workflows involving multiple handoffs between analysts, data stewards, and engineers. To overcome bottlenecks and enhance data quality management, there is a shift towards domain-specific observability and collaborative check creation, allowing teams to monitor critical metrics and address issues in a more integrated and accountable manner. Collibra, a metadata-driven platform, aids in defining policies and documenting data elements, but often struggles with linking definitions to production checks. Soda's bi-directional integration with Collibra automates data quality checks based on governance-defined policies, reducing manual translation and ensuring operational realities are reflected accurately. This integration enables business teams to participate in data quality processes without engineering expertise, using no-code and AI-powered checks, and facilitates real-time execution of data quality rules, effectively preventing bad data from entering production. By sharing metadata across platforms, assigning ownership, and documenting checks, organizations can shift from reactive to preventative governance, enhancing the operationalization of data governance through seamless collaboration between business and engineering teams.

Data lineage is a complex term that refers to the comprehensive tracking of data's origins, transformations, movements, and usage throughout its lifecycle, with metadata being a crucial component for its implementation. The concept is essential for understanding the impact of changes, debugging errors, and ensuring compliance in regulated industries. While data lineage can be technically detailed, involving table, column, and code traceability, it also encompasses vertical lineage, which considers the semantic and organizational context of data, such as business definitions and policies. Soda categorizes lineage into horizontal and vertical types to address both technical and business needs. Despite the challenges of incomplete tooling and fragmented metadata, data lineage provides critical traceability and shared understanding across teams, replacing guesswork with evidence. It is particularly important in regulated sectors like finance and healthcare, where non-compliance can have serious consequences.
